十六进制编辑器

导读 十六进制编辑器(Hex Editor)是一种计算机工具,允许用户直接编辑文件的十六进制数据。这些编辑器常用于软件开发、网络安全和数据恢复等

十六进制编辑器(Hex Editor)是一种计算机工具,允许用户直接编辑文件的十六进制数据。这些编辑器常用于软件开发、网络安全和数据恢复等场景。通过十六进制编辑器,用户可以查看文件的原始字节和十六进制表示形式,并能够修改它们。

以下是十六进制编辑器的一些常见功能和用途:

1. **数据分析和修复**:对于一些因损坏或不兼容而无法通过常规软件打开的文件,使用十六进制编辑器可以直接访问并修复文件的内部结构。

2. **软件开发和调试**:开发者可以使用十六进制编辑器来查看和修改二进制文件的内容,如可执行文件、库文件等。这对于调试程序中的错误和测试软件非常有用。

3. **网络流量分析**:十六进制编辑器也可用于查看和分析网络流量的细节,例如HTTP头信息和其他数据协议格式。这在网络安全分析中可以发挥关键作用。

4. **文件格式探索和编辑**:有时候可能需要创建或编辑非标准文件类型,使用十六进制编辑器可以更灵活地操作文件结构。

5. **数据恢复和取证分析**:在数据恢复或数字取证领域,十六进制编辑器可以帮助分析磁盘映像或物理介质的内容。这对于从损坏的设备或媒体中恢复关键数据至关重要。

常见的十六进制编辑器有GHex、Hex Editor Neo、Hex Workshop等。这些工具通常具有直观的界面,并允许用户轻松导航和操作文件的十六进制数据。在使用十六进制编辑器时,请确保了解您正在操作的内容,因为不正确的修改可能会导致文件损坏或系统功能异常。

版权声明:本文由用户上传,如有侵权请联系删除!